Directors play a crucial role in overseeing a company's management and operations, while shareholders are the owners. Occasionally, situations arise where shareholders might decide to remove a director due to performance issues or other concerns, or a director may choose to resign. Such changes are significant and require careful attention to legal procedures outlined in the Companies Act 2013 or relevant local regulations.
